Pros

-Very neat, interesting job--it's pretty amazing to see the engineering utility companies utilize to get electricity to customers -Get to be outside, all day, every day--if you like the outdoors, this job is for you -Great supervisor--fair and proactive, good communicator, worldly guy with knowledge about everything (including good music/grub spots/beer) -Get to travel and see areas of the country most people wouldn't get to see -Very stable company with good benefits, growth prospects -Company provided vehicle and gas (allow you to take truck home on the weekends--free gas!) -Met a lot of good, hard-working folks who you'll become friends with -Opportunities every week to make extra money--exceeding norm -Physically challenging--it gives me pride in completing the crappy work (i.e. cross country taps with no truck access, etc.) -Flexible, get to set schedule, be your own boss -Weekly pay! -Paid training in Kansas City, MO

Cons

None of these are huge cons in my opinion, just aspects of the job that can be tough that new employees should know about going in -Unpaid work--i.e. foreman administrative tasks (daily payroll, payroll/picture transmits) after work usually add up to an hour or two a week which is unpaid (may be changing soon, however) -Weather--100% outdoors, hard to predict -Travel can be challenging -Physically challenging--if you aren't tired at end of the day you aren't doing Osmose right -Feedback isn't always immediate--love to get QC'd because the feedback is invaluable but at times you won't see the reports for a while -Contract specifications can be confusing -Prepare to make mistakes (I've made a ton) which can be frustrating, but stay positive and learn from them
